Waitrose

Supermarket partners with Eurostar to supply on-board refreshments

2013-04-29— /travelprnews.com/ — Eurostar and Waitrose are today announcing a new partnership which will see Britain’s favourite supermarket* supply on-board refreshments…

11 years ago

This website uses cookies.